Washington's Request to Pause Strikes on Russia

According to 5 канал: According to Axios, citing an American official, Washington asked Ukraine to temporarily hold off on attacks against Russia while a U.S. delegation was in Moscow. The request was tied to the presence of CIA Director John Ratcliffe, who landed in the Russian capital on August 25 for discussions with Russian officials. Washington reportedly gave Kyiv advance notice of the high-level visit and asked that strikes be suspended until the delegation departed.

John Ratcliffe's Moscow Arrival

This marked Ratcliffe's first trip to Moscow since becoming CIA director, and it was also the highest-ranking visit by a member of Donald Trump's administration to Russia since January. A U.S. military C-17 aircraft arrived in Moscow from Riga and touched down at Vnukovo Airport. Initially, there was no official statement about who was on board or why the plane had arrived, but it later emerged that Ratcliffe had been aboard.

Even with the request to halt strikes, the United States continues to share intelligence with Ukraine for attacks against Russian forces in occupied territories and against energy infrastructure inside Russia.
